Please share with everyone you know in Chartham Parish:
CCC’s new Local Plan proposal is out — 335 new homes on Rattington St & the Paper Mill site!
Compare this to our own Neighbourhood Plan which proposes 22 homes allocated across 3 sites. https://www.charthamnp.com/index.php/component/jdownloads/?task=download.send&id=237&catid=13&m=0&Itemid=435
https://news.canterbury.gov.uk/uncategorised/cabinet-asked-for-focused-consultation-on-changes-to-draft-local-plan/
If the neighbourhood plan is accepted,it provides a clear steer on what the community wants and should influence the City Council’s proposals.

Chartham Needs You!

Have your say on the draft Chartham Neighbourhood Plan – consultation now open! Visit charthamnp.com for full details and ways to comment

After much work by local residents, the draft Neighbourhood Plan has been formally adopted for consultation by Chartham Parish Council. Now it’s your turn to shape it.

If you live or work in Chartham Parish, this is your chance to influence how the area develops up to 2040. The plan outlines where new development could go and sets out local policies to protect the things you love about Chartham.

What happens next?

Once this consultation ends, Canterbury City Council will present the plan for a public vote – either for or against. Your feedback now can help improve the plan before that happens.
